Pages

29 décembre 2008

Calcul du nombre de commentaires

Un lecteur me demandait récemment comment calculer facilement le nombre de cellules – dans une sélection – qui contenaient un commentaire.

Il souhaitait en outre – pourquoi faire simple quand on peut faire compliqué ? – calculer ce nombre soit par macro-fonction soit par macro…

Une macro-fonction

Nous voyons en premier, dans la copie d’écran ci-dessous, la macro-fonction permettant de résoudre le problème. Pour l’utiliser, il suffit d’entrer dans une cellule la formule =nbcomm(adresse) où adresse est l’adresse de la sélection dans laquelle on veut connaître le nombre de commentaires :

La macro Comm

La macro Comm ci-dessus est pour sa part bien plus compacte, avec sa ligne unique !

Elle présente un autre avantage : elle fonctionne aussi bien avec une sélection simple qu’avec une sélection multiple – obtenue avec la touche [Ctrl] enfoncée –, ce qui n’est pas le cas de la macro-fonction.

Remarque – Comme dans un long mot allemand, il faut lire les mots de droite à gauche. Ainsi, nous demandons au VBA, dans ce cas, de compter (count) le nombre de cellules (cells) de type commentaire (typecomments) de la sélection active (selection)...


1 commentaire:

  1. Anonyme5:10 AM

    S'exécute aussi bien sur 2 feuilles sélectionnées simultanément d'un classeur.

    Merci M. Excel

    RépondreSupprimer